Thin Section Analysis Services:

  1. Thin Section Preparation: Creating high-quality thin sections from rock and mineral samples for microscopic analysis.

  2. Microscopic Petrography: Examining thin sections under a petrographic microscope to identify mineral composition and texture.

  3. Mineral Identification: Identifying minerals present in geological samples based on their optical properties.

  4. Texture and Fabric Analysis: Assessing the size, shape, and arrangement of mineral grains and other constituents in the sample.

  5. Sedimentology Thin Sections: Analyzing sedimentary rocks and sediments to understand their origin, depositional environment, and diagenesis.

  6. Petrographic Description: Documenting and describing the characteristics of rocks and minerals observed in thin sections.

  7. Porosity Analysis: Measuring and characterizing the porosity of rock samples for reservoir evaluation.

  8. Fluid Inclusion Studies: Investigating fluid inclusions in minerals to determine their composition and geological significance.

  9. Microfossil Analysis: Studying microfossils (e.g., forams, diatoms) in sedimentary rocks for paleoenvironmental reconstruction.

  10. Geological Mapping Support: Providing petrographic data to aid in geological mapping and interpretation.

Petrography Analysis Services:

  1. Mineralogical Analysis: Identifying and quantifying mineral constituents within rock samples.

  2. Texture and Fabric Analysis: Studying the size, shape, arrangement, and orientation of mineral grains.

  3. Petrographic Description: Documenting the petrographic characteristics of rocks, including texture, mineralogy, and structures.

  4. Porosity Assessment: Measuring and characterizing the porosity of rocks for reservoir evaluation.

  5. Diagenetic Studies: Investigating the diagenetic history and alteration of sedimentary rocks.

  6. Reservoir Quality Analysis: Evaluating rock properties and reservoir quality in subsurface samples.

  7. Core Analysis: Analyzing core samples to understand subsurface geology and reservoir properties.

  8. Fracture and Fault Studies: Identifying fractures, faults, and their influence on rock properties.

  9. Geochemical Analysis: Assessing the geochemical composition of rocks and minerals.

  10. Sedimentology and Stratigraphy: Studying the sedimentary and stratigraphic characteristics of rocks for geological interpretation.

  11. Geological Mapping Support: Providing petrographic data to enhance geological mapping and analysis.

  12. Environmental Studies: Analyzing rock and mineral samples for environmental assessments and pollution studies.

  13. Mineral Resource Assessment: Evaluating rock and mineral samples for potential mineral resource exploration.
